With only three closings feeding this snapshot, the numbers here describe a narrow slice of activity rather than a deep market. The median price of $360,000 and median price per square foot of $270.88 are useful reference points, but they should be read as a starting conversation, not a settled trend line.
The standout figure is the median days on market at 498 — well over a year. That points to a market where sellers have needed patience, pricing has likely been tested and adjusted, and buyers who move decisively on a well-priced unit face less competition than the headline stats might suggest.

A thin resale record
Three closings is not enough volume to establish a firm price curve, so the median figures here should be treated as directional rather than definitive. What the data does show clearly is time on market: a median of 498 days signals that units in this phase have not moved quickly, whether from pricing, condition, or simple lack of buyer traffic during the periods reflected in this window.
No community amenities are identified from current MLS listings for this phase, which means buyers should confirm directly with the HOA or listing agent what is actually included — pool access, maintenance structure, and any shared facilities tied to the broader Storey Lake community. Do not assume resort-style amenities are automatically part of this specific phase without verification.
